Fifth Generation
284. Esther Cory1 was born on 30 May 1751 in North
Kingstown, Washington Co, RI (Now Wickford). She died on 20 Dec 1836
in Grand Lake, Queens Co, NB, CND. Esther Cory and Captain Ebenezer
Slocum were married about 1777/78 in North Kingstown, Washington Co, RI (Now
Wickford). Captain Ebenezer Slocum1 (son of Charles Slocum and Sarah
Allen) was born on 18 May 1750 in North Kingstown, Washington Co, RI (Now Wickford).
He died on 9 Apr 1827 in Queens Co, NB, CND. He was buried in Fanjoy's
Point on Grand Kake, Waterborough Co, NB, CND. Ebenezer was a farmer
and served as a Captain of the Royal Volunteers during the American Revoulationary
War.
He moved to New Brunswick later with his wife, two children, and his uncle Eleazer
Slocum. They arrived on the shiop Union in the year 1783, landing at Saint John,
New Brunswick. Two other children, Eleazer, born 8 Feb 1771 and Ruth stayed
with an uncle John Cottere of Exeter twp who raised them. Esther Cory and Captain
Ebenezer Slocum had the following children:
